Output 129bfab54dc731a6a3846b9be0da7fb9135dad799b1589b126b40f9ec70a0f77:3

value
1228622062874
script pubkey
OP_0 OP_PUSHBYTES_20 04f4015cf7298eb9e69920ffeb0fc3639a1a8d1a
address
tb1qqn6qzh8h9x8tne5eyrl7kr7rvwdp4rg6798a7l
transaction
129bfab54dc731a6a3846b9be0da7fb9135dad799b1589b126b40f9ec70a0f77
confirmations
56455
spent
true